1.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is the difference between climate and weather?

Back

Climate refers to the long-term conditions of the atmosphere in a particular area (months/years), while weather refers to the day-to-day conditions.

2.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Define climate.

Back

Climate is the long-term average of weather patterns in a specific area, including temperature, humidity, and precipitation.

3.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

Define weather.

Back

Weather is the short-term state of the atmosphere at a specific time and place, including conditions like temperature, humidity, precipitation, and wind.

4.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What factors influence climate?

Back

Factors influencing climate include latitude, altitude, topography, distance from water, wind patterns, and human activity.

5.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is an example of weather?

Back

An example of weather is a rainy day or a sunny afternoon.

6.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

What is an example of climate?

Back

An example of climate is the Arctic having below-freezing temperatures year-round.

7.

FLASHCARD QUESTION

Front

How does latitude affect climate?

Back

Latitude affects climate by determining the amount of sunlight an area receives; areas closer to the equator are generally warmer.
